    Derry count cost of Licence

    Derry City football club made the shocking revelation that they must spent £600,000 on work to be carried out at the Brandywell in order for the Candystripes to meet Uefa Standards.

    The Premier Division are sure to struggle to meet the requirements just like their fellow 21 eircom League members to raise the funds necessary for the essential works.

    The FAI have confirmed that they will be providing a grant to clubs in order to help them achieve the Uefa Licence before the start of next season.
